DCLM Daily Manna 13 March 2024 MESSAGE

Many small-scale farmers in Africa practise cooperative farming whereby the entire group goes to a member ’s farm on appointed days to give a helping hand to cultivate or harvest the crops. This practice enables each farmer to achieve more than if he had worked alone. It bears true to the maxim: Together Everyone Achieves More (TEAM). The power of working as a team increases productivity.

Today’s text bears out this principle of companionship or cooperation with others to achieve more significant results. The background to the narrative is that Apostles Peter and John formed a formidable partnership in prayer, which eventually led to the healing of the lame man at the Temple Gate.

The miracle attracted a large crowd and Peter seized the opportunity to preach the gospel, calling them to repentance and faith in Jesus. The religious leaders were displeased. They arrested Peter and John, detained them overnight and brought them to trial before a hostile religious court. It was difficult to convict the apostles except to threaten and harass them against teaching or using the name of Jesus. After their release, Peter and John went to their own company and reported all that had happened to them.

We all need such vital companionship for personal and professional growth. We need the fellowship of like-minded believers with whom we can share our visions and burdens and work together for greater output in evangelism and church growth.

Who are your companions? Are they helpful or a drag on your spiritual life? Choose your companion carefully and prayerfully, and witness a tremendous explosion in your achievements.
